Key Comments Addressing the Issue

Three primary themes emerged from the comments:

  • Noise Mask Creation: "Make some sort of noise mask and use Alpha to make it appear. You have many options," noted one user, underscoring the flexibility in approach.

  • Applied Houdini Reference: Another commenter recommended, "Check out Applied Houdini RBD part 6. Itโ€™s showing exactly what you want to do," pointing to specific learning resources to assist people.

  • Geometry Masking: The notion of masking directly on geometry was also explored. A user suggested, "Can you just mask on the geometry? Make an attribute that you animate on and delete the unmasked parts."
